Ohlone/Chynoweth station is alight rail station on theVTA light rail system. The station is served by the system'sBlue Line.
Until the end of 2019, it served as the terminus of the little-used, stubOhlone/Chynoweth–Almaden line, popularly known as theAlmaden Shuttle. It was part of the originalGuadalupe Line, the first segment of light rail fromSanta Teresa toTasman. The shuttle was replaced by the64A bus line.

Ohlone/Chynoweth station is located near the intersection ofState Route 87 andState Route 85 in southernSan Jose, California. NearbyGunderson High School is served by this station. Ohlone/Chynoweth is very close to theWestfield Oakridge shopping mall.
